France announces investment of over 100 billion euros in artificial intelligence
on the eve of the Artificial Intelligence Action Summit, French President Macron announced that 109 billion euros will be invested in the field of artificial intelligence in the coming years. Macron hopes that France can seize the opportunities of this new era and said that 100,000 young people will receive training in this project. He emphasized that Europe should avoid regulating before innovating when facing the challenges of artificial intelligence, otherwise it will deviate from the track of innovation and fall behind in the competition in this field. The Artificial Intelligence Action Summit is scheduled to be held in Paris, France from February 9th to 12th. (Jinshi)
